Flash Flood Warning until 04:00AM Tuesday 
FFWGRB The National Weather Service in Green Bay has extended the
* Flash Flood Warning for... Southeastern Marathon County in central Wisconsin... Northern Portage County in central Wisconsin... Northern Outagamie County in northeastern Wisconsin... Shawano County in northeastern Wisconsin... Northern Waupaca County in northeastern Wisconsin...
* Until 400 AM CDT.
* At 158 AM CDT, local law enforcement reported thunderstorms producing heavy rain across the warned area. Between 2 and 5 inches of rain have fallen. Additional rainfall amounts up to 0.2 inches are possible in the warned area. Flash flooding is ongoing or expected to begin shortly. HAZARD...Life threatening flash flooding. Thunderstorms producing flash flooding. SOURCE...Law enforcement reported. IMPACT...Life threatening flash flooding of creeks and streams, urban areas, highways, streets and underpasses.
* Some locations that will experience flash flooding include... Stevens Point, Shawano, Clintonville, Mosinee, Pulaski, Whiting, Bevent, Wittenberg, Embarrass, Navarino Wildlife Area, Plover, Seymour, Stockton, Knowlton, Belle Plaine, Angelica and Bonduel.
* AFFECTED AREAS: MARATHON, WI ... OUTAGAMIE, WI ... PORTAGE, WI ... SHAWANO, WI ... WAUPACA, WI
Instructions:
Turn around, don't dr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ood deaths occur in vehicles. Be especially cautious at night when it is harder to recognize the dangers of flooding. Be aware of your surroundings and do not drive on flooded roads.
